A field study examined the impact of γ-polyglutamic acid (γ-PGA), both alone and in combination with dicyandiamide (DCD), on the phytoremediation of soil contaminated with Cd, Pb, and Zn. This study focused on the heavy metal (HM) accumulation, and soil CO and NO emissions in Cosmos sulphureus and Pennisetum americanum × P. purpureum, and soil microbial communities. The findings indicated that the application of γ-PGA, either alone or in combination with DCD, increased plant yield and HM bioavailability in the soil, leading to improved HM uptake by plants. For P. americanum × P. purpureum, compared to CK treatment, the combined addition of γ-PGA and DCD increased the Cd, Pb, and Zn extraction by 131.4%, 80.6%, and 99.7%, respectively. Compared to γ-PGA alone, the combined addition of γ-PGA and DCD reduced the soil NO emission and global warming potential by 26.4% and 39.1%, respectively. P. americanum × P. purpureum treated with γ-PGA and DCD achieved C sequestration of 829 kg ha. Moreover, the application of γ-PGA, alone or in combination with DCD, increased the abundance of soil microbes. Bacteria (Proteobacteria, Actinobacteriota, and Firmicutes) as well as fungi (Basidiomycota and Mortierellomycota) contributed to HM accumulation and resistance to stress by altering soil enzyme activities, C and N fractions. Additionally, Acidobacteriota and Patescibacteria are beneficial to reducing soil GHG emissions and GWP in P. americanum × P. purpureum soil treated with γ-PGA and DCD. In conclusion, P. americanum × P. purpureum with the combined addition of γ-PGA and DCD increased HM extraction and total C sequestration in the plant-soil system. This approach offers a scientific basis and promising approach for integrating phytoremediation with C sequestration.

The fundamental skills for motor coordination and motor control emerge through development. Neurodevelopmental disorders such as developmental coordination disorder (DCD) lead to impaired acquisition of motor skills. This study investigated motor behaviors that reflect the core symptoms of human DCD through the use of BXD recombinant inbred strains of mice that are known to have divergent phenotypes in many behavioral traits, including motor activity.

This study explores the roles of halide ligands and external electric fields (EEFs) in tuning the reactivity of cobalt-catalyzed oxidative cyclometalation (OCM) of 1,6-enynes, focusing on the concerted mechanism. Using density functional theory (DFT), we investigate how these factors influence key processes in the OCM step, particularly the cleavage of π bonds, the formation of M-C bonds, and the creation of a new C-C bond. Our findings show that polar solvents lower activation barriers, while halide ligands increase them, inhibiting the reaction by weakening π back-donation and reducing orbital overlap.

The growing disparity between the demand for pancreas transplants and the availability of suitable organs underscores the urgent need for innovative donor strategies, including the utilization of donors after circulatory death (DCD). This scoping review presents a comprehensive comparative analysis of transplantation outcomes between DCD and donors after brain death (DBD), focusing on pancreatic graft survival, postoperative complications, and functional metrics such as graft performance and HbA1c levels. Although DCD grafts were suspected to be associated with higher rates of early complications, including delayed graft function and thrombosis, altogether resulting from potentially more ischemia-reperfusion injuries, their long-term outcomes are comparable to those of DBD grafts.

The application of agrochemicals such as organophosphate pesticides (OPPs) has several benefits in agriculture but also poses great risks to the environment and human well-being. Thus, this study was conducted to determine the concentrations, distribution pattern, relationships, potential risks and sources of OPPs in agricultural soils and vegetables from Delta Central District (DCD) of Nigeria to provide useful information for pollution history, establishment of pollution control measures and risk management. Fourteen OPPs were determined in the soil and vegetables using a gas chromatograph-mass selective detector (GC-MSD).
